§ 114.13 VENDING PERMIT APPLICATION.
   To apply for a vending permit, a person must file an application with the Director, accompanied by a nonrefundable processing fee in an amount established by resolution of the City Council. The application shall be in a form prescribed by the Director and shall contain, at a minimum, the following:
   (A)   The legal name and current address and telephone number of the applicant;
   (B)   If the applicant is an agent of an individual, company, partnership, corporation, or other entity, the name and business address of the principal;
   (C)   A description of the food or merchandise offered for sale;
   (D)   A photograph of the vending vehicle or vending cart. If the applicant intends to use a vending vehicle, a description of the type of vehicle to be used, the vehicle's registration and license number, and the applicant's California driver's license numbers);
   (E)   Whether the applicant intends to operate as a stationary sidewalk vendor, a roaming sidewalk vendor, or a vending vehicle operator;
   (F)   A description of the streets, rights-of-way, or other locations in which the applicant intends to vend;
   (G)   A California seller's permit number pursuant to Cal. Revenue and Taxation Code § 6067;
   (H)   If a vendor of food or food products, certification to completion of a food handler course and proof of all required approvals from the Riverside County Department of Environmental Health;
   (I)   Proof of liability insurance in the amount and subject to the terms on file with the City's Risk Manager. The City's Risk Manager shall promulgate provisions regarding insurance requirements for sidewalk vendors and vending vehicles and shall be in an amount which is determined to be sufficient to adequately protect the City, persons, and property for injuries or damages which may be caused by activity under this Chapter;
   (J)   Certification by the applicant that the information contained in the application is true to his or her knowledge and belief;
   (K)   Any other reasonable information regarding the time, place, and manner of the proposed vending.
